Understanding Zovirax 15g: Uses and Indications

Zovirax 15g cream is a topical antiviral medication containing acyclovir. It directly targets the herpes simplex virus (HSV), responsible for cold sores and genital herpes.

This cream effectively treats:

  • Cold sores (oral herpes): Zovirax 15g helps reduce the duration and severity of cold sore outbreaks. Apply it at the first sign of tingling or other symptoms.
  • Genital herpes: Similar to cold sores, Zovirax 15g can shorten the length and lessen the discomfort of genital herpes outbreaks. Always follow your doctor’s instructions for application.

Here’s what you should know about application:

  1. Wash your hands before and after each application.
  2. Apply a thin layer to the affected area several times daily. The precise frequency will be outlined on the packaging or by your healthcare provider.
  3. Avoid touching your eyes while using the cream.
  4. Continue using the medication for the full prescribed period, even if symptoms improve before the treatment is completed.

Remember: Zovirax 15g is for external use only. If symptoms persist or worsen, consult a healthcare professional. They can diagnose the condition properly and advise on the best course of treatment.

Safe and Effective Use of Zovirax 15g: Dosage and Application

Always follow your doctor’s instructions. They will determine the appropriate dosage based on your specific needs and the severity of your condition. Generally, for cold sores, apply a thin layer of Zovirax 15g cream to the affected area every three hours, while awake, for up to five days.

Applying Zovirax Cream

Gently spread the cream using a clean fingertip. Avoid rubbing it in aggressively. Wash your hands thoroughly before and after each application to prevent spreading the infection. If you are treating a cold sore, apply the cream only to the affected area; avoid contact with your eyes. If accidental contact occurs, rinse thoroughly with water.

Important Considerations

Do not exceed the prescribed dosage. Using more cream than recommended won’t speed up healing and may lead to side effects. Consistent application is key for optimal results. If symptoms worsen or fail to improve within a few days, consult your doctor immediately. Store Zovirax 15g cream at room temperature, away from direct sunlight and heat. Potential Side Effects and Interactions of Zovirax 15g

Zovirax 15g, while generally safe, can cause some side effects. Burning, stinging, or itching at the application site are common. Less frequently, you might experience redness, swelling, or scaling. Rarely, individuals report headache or nausea.

Local Reactions

Skin reactions are usually mild and temporary. If you notice severe irritation, discontinue use and consult your doctor. Acyclovir, the active ingredient in Zovirax, rarely causes allergic reactions, but stop using the ointment and seek immediate medical attention if you develop symptoms like hives, swelling of the face or throat, or difficulty breathing.

Drug Interactions

While interactions are uncommon, inform your doctor or pharmacist about all medications you’re taking, including over-the-counter drugs and herbal supplements. This is especially important if you’re using other topical medications on the affected area, to prevent potential skin irritation. Prolonged or excessive use of Zovirax isn’t advised and may lead to increased local skin reactions. Always follow your doctor’s instructions regarding dosage and application.

Cost Considerations and Alternative Treatment Options for Zovirax 15g

Check your insurance coverage first; many plans cover Zovirax. If not, explore manufacturer coupons or patient assistance programs to reduce out-of-pocket expenses. Consider generic acyclovir, which is significantly cheaper than brand-name Zovirax, offering identical active ingredients.

Before using Zovirax, consult a doctor to rule out other conditions. Mild outbreaks often resolve without medication within a week or two. Good hygiene, including frequent handwashing and avoiding touching the affected area, promotes faster healing. Over-the-counter pain relievers, such as ibuprofen or acetaminophen, can manage discomfort. Cool compresses soothe the affected area.

Prescription medications like Famciclovir or Valacyclovir offer similar antiviral activity and may be more cost-effective depending on your specific situation and insurance coverage. Discuss these alternatives with your physician to determine the most suitable and affordable option for your needs.
